Defining IMLS in Real Estate
IMLS, in the world of real estate, typically stands for Internet Multiple Listing Service. Think of it as a modern, online version of the traditional Multiple Listing Service (MLS). The MLS is a database established by cooperating real estate brokers to provide data about properties for sale. It allows brokers to see one another’s listings of properties for sale with the goal of connecting homebuyers to sellers. The IMLS takes this concept and puts it on the internet, making property information more accessible than ever before.
The primary goal of an IMLS is to provide a platform where real estate professionals can share information about properties, ensuring that listings reach a wider audience. This benefits both the sellers, who gain increased exposure for their properties, and the buyers, who have access to a more comprehensive database of available homes. In essence, IMLS enhances market transparency and efficiency.
Unlike the traditional MLS, which might have been restricted to printed catalogs or local computer networks, the IMLS leverages the internet to connect real estate professionals and potential buyers across geographical boundaries. This means that a real estate agent in one city can easily access listings in another, expanding the scope of their services and providing clients with more options. The internet-based nature of IMLS also allows for real-time updates and richer media, such as virtual tours and high-resolution photos, enhancing the overall user experience.
